Ingredients
- ½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- ½ cup brown s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- ¾ cup all-purpose flour
- ½ cup unsweetened cocoa powder
- ½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p baking powder
- ½ cup semi-sweet chocolate chips
- ¾ cup chopped pecans (plus extra for topping)
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C), and grease or line an 8×8-inch baking pan with parchment paper.
- In a large bowl, whisk together melted but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until smooth. Add eggs and vanilla extract, whisking until fully combined.
- In a separate bowl, sift together flour, cocoa powder, salt, and baking powder. Gradually fold the dry ingredients into the wet mixture until just combined. Stir in chocolate chips and chopped pecans.
- Pour batter into the prepared pan and smooth the top. Sprinkle extra pecans on top for extra crunch.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.
- Let c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ack. Cut into squares and enjoy warm or at room temperature!
Notes
- For a richer flavor, use dark chocolate cocoa powder.
- Store brownies in an airtight container for up to a week.
- These brownies can be frozen for up to three months.
